On Block Relaxation Techniques.
Abstract
In connection with efforts to utilize the CRAY-1 computer efficiently, some methods of analysis of rates of convergence for block iterative methods applied to the model problem are presented. One of the more interesting methods involves relaxing an p x p blocks of points. A Cholesky decomposition is used for that smaller problem. One of the basic methods of analysis is a modification of a method discussed earlier by Parter. This analysis easily extends to more general second order elliptic problems. (Author)
